Description
Looking to step onto the housing ladder or invest in a buy to let? Look no further. This well presented mid terraced house has two double bedrooms, a lounge, kitchen, conservatory, bathroom and gardens to the front and rear.
This super mid terraced house is situated close to many local amenities including the popular East Park - perfect for taking a leisurely stroll and a Leisure Centre with a gymnasium & swimming pool. Holderness Road is just a few minutes drive away where you will find an array of independent shops, a variety of takeaways and a Morrisons supermarket and petrol station.
The front garden is low maintenance with an area of gravel. Mature hedging marks the boundary line and a pathway leads to the front door.
Step inside the entrance hall. The stairs to the first floor are straight ahead. A door to your right leads to the lounge.
The lounge is a good size and leaves many options to set out your furniture as you please. The room is light and airy thanks to the bay window encouraging plenty of natural light to flood in. A fireplace with a gas fire creates a cosy focal point to the room. A door leads to the kitchen.
The kitchen has a good range of fitted wall and base units and countertops. There is a sink and drainer with mixer tap, an electric cooker with a stainless steel overhead extractor hood and space for a washing machine, fridge, freezer and dishwasher. An understairs cupboard provides storage for your household goods and tidying away your every day clutter. A door opens to the conservatory.
The conservatory is a good size and is currently used as a dining room/living area and enjoys views of the rear garden.
The garden is low maintenance with gravel laid to the majority. An assortment of mature shrubs, trees and hedging add a splash of colour and interest to the borders. A gateway leads through to a raised decked area - perfect for placing your outdoor furniture to enjoy alfresco dining tin the warmer months. A garden store, which was the existing garage, provides storage for your outdoor tools. There is access to the shared ten foot to the rear of the garden. Timber fencing marks the boundary line and provides plenty of privacy.
To the first floor are two double bedrooms plus the bathroom.
Bedroom 1 is to the front aspect. It is a large double and has a range of mirrored slide robes. A bay window encourages plenty of natural light in making this room light and airy.
Bedroom 2 is to the rear aspect and is a double.
The bathroom is well presented and comprises of a white suite. There is a bath with the convenience of an overhead shower, a wash hand basin and WC.
